Sioux Falls, SD -- (SBWIRE) -- 04/04/2014 -- “What’s Next?" is the amazing discovery of Tom A. Savage’s life's work as a professional sports executive. Savage recounts his career as a pro sports executive in the NFL, IndyCar, and the NBA; including his perspective on what really happened in Seattle and what led up to one of the biggest controversial NBA moves in history as the SuperSonics moved to Oklahoma City.

“A lot of people still don’t know what really happened when the Sonics left Seattle, and some people still think I had something to do with the move,” Savage said. “Hopefully, fans will look at the move from a different perspective after I shed some light on the subject. Bottom line, I still think the Oklahoma City ownership never intended to move the team to Oklahoma City when they first bought the team. A lot went down that no one knows about.”

Tom Savage was the Director of Public Relations for four different NBA and WNBA teams: Houston Rockets/Comets, Los Angeles Lakers, Indiana Pacers/Fever, and the Seattle SuperSonics. In this role, he led the team’s media relations efforts and worked with media members from around the world. Savage built close relationships with executives at such outlets as ESPN, NBC, ABC, and CNN. Savage worked closely with high-profile athletes such as Kobe Bryant, Shaquille O’Neal, Ray Allen, Dennis Rodman, Charles Barkley, Phil Jackson, Danica Patrick, and Kevin Durant.

The Sioux Falls native traveled around the country providing media training for several NFL athletes including Devin Hester, Dez Bryant, Dustin Keller, Richard Seymour, Steven Jackson, and Larry Fitzgerald. He also handled the PR efforts for the world’s largest one-day sporting event, the Indianapolis 500.
